    Winchester project has a NPV $184M with $3.5-4mil required to continue the study and provide for start-up costs. Raising the funds might cost 30% in a joint venture or share dilution.

    Other news in this report is the magnesite rock resource estimate was first disclosed by KOR in 2007 in an annual report. It’s sat there in the ground for 10 years and I figure KOR has waited for more demand and better prices to make it viable to dig up. The “game changer” according to the report is a new discovery of Magnesium-ion batteries that are far superior to Li-ion.

    A quick look into this technology reveals a recent breakthrough with a new electrolyte however this was a first technology lab demonstration and which the scientists said there’s a long way to go before the technology might become viable.

    So demand for magnesium carbonate might increase significantly if this battery technology becomes viable sometime in the future. If it does it will then be more feasible for KOR to mine and sell the magnesite rock. Meanwhile according to this report MgCO3 is mainly used by the Chinese to make bricks for kilns. The report says this was just a preliminary, low level technical and economic assessment.

    DYOR, particularly into Mg-Ion batteries. In the last 10 years this is the first of many breakthroughs scientists need to make Mg-Ion batteries commercially viable.

    I think the Winchester project it’s still a long way if it ever becomes viable at all.
